Helen Czerski is a physicist at University College London’s department of Mechanical Engineering and a science presenter for the BBC. She writes a monthly column for BBC Focus magazine called “Everyday Science” that was shortlisted for a Professional Publishers Association Award.
Helen’s new book is Storm in a Teacup: The Physics of Everyday Life.
She was in the Northwest to speak at Town Hall Seattle, presented by University Book Store and Town Hall as part of the Science Series.
